Jen Psaki and Gregory Mecher: Protecting Their Children’s Privacy
Jen Psaki, the former White House Press Secretary, and her husband Gregory Mecher have always been very protective of their family life, especially when it comes to their two children. Despite Jen’s high-profile career in politics and media, she has consistently chosen to keep her children out of the public eye. Why Jen Psaki Prioritizes Her Children’s Privacy
In today’s digital age, where personal information can easily become public, Jen Psaki’s decision to shield her children from media attention is both deliberate and commendable. She understands the potential risks associated with exposing children to public scrutiny, including unwanted attention, online harassment, and the loss of a normal childhood experience.
Jen has mentioned in interviews that she wants her children to grow up without the pressures that come with being the children of a public figure. By keeping their identities and personal details private, she ensures they have the freedom to develop their own identities away from the spotlight. This approach reflects her deep commitment to protecting their emotional well-being and fostering a safe environment for them.
Balancing a Public Career and Family Life
Maintaining a high-profile career while raising a family is no easy feat, but Jen Psaki and Gregory Mecher have found ways to balance both. Gregory, who works in the legal field, supports Jen’s career while also prioritizing their family’s needs. Together, they create a stable and nurturing home environment for their children.
Jen’s ability to separate her professional responsibilities from her personal life is key to this balance. She rarely discusses her children in public forums or social media, which helps maintain their privacy. Additionally, she has spoken about the importance of setting boundaries between work and home life, ensuring that her children receive the attention and care they deserve.
How Celebrities Can Protect Their Children’s Privacy
Jen Psaki’s example offers valuable lessons for other public figures who want to protect their children from media exposure. Here are some strategies that can help:
– **Limit Public Appearances:** Avoid bringing children to public events or media engagements.
– **Control Social Media Presence:** Refrain from sharing personal photos or information about children online.
– **Set Clear Boundaries:** Establish rules with the media and acquaintances about respecting family privacy.
– **Educate Children:** Teach children about privacy and how to handle attention if it arises.
– **Create Safe Spaces:** Ensure that home and school environments are supportive and shielded from public scrutiny.
By implementing these measures, public figures can help their children lead more normal and secure lives despite the challenges of fame.
